首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何基于excel中的另一个单元格值自动填充来自两个不同列的数据

如何基于excel中的另一个单元格值自动填充来自两个不同列的数据
EN

Stack Overflow用户
提问于 2018-04-30 09:12:38
回答 2查看 1.2K关注 0票数 1

我希望有人能帮我!

我正在尝试根据excel中的另一个单元格值来计算如何自动填充来自两个不同列的数据的公式。

我在包含所有数据的表格上显示了以下标题:

系统尺寸面板x反变频器型Size财务价格销售-现金价格

我要填充数据的标题如下:

支付类型\系统大小(千瓦)_RRP $

我为“支付类型”创建了下拉列表,如下所示:

代码语言:javascript
复制
-cash
-Certegy
-Brighte
-Other

我还为dropdown创建了一个System Size (kw)列表,如下所示:

代码语言:javascript
复制
2.7
3.24
3.78
4.32
4.86
5.4
5.94

所以.我想要一个公式,以便根据所选的RRP$Payment Type填充正确的system size (kw)

基本上,我们有一个现金和金融价目表,所以如果从下拉列表中选择的支付类型是CASH,那么我想要RRP$现金价格填充,如果选择了CertegyBrighte或其他的,那么我想要RRP$金融价格填充。

EN

回答 2

Stack Overflow用户

发布于 2018-04-30 16:20:37

如果您只有两个不同的价格级别(现金和金融),那么如果一个If语句与一个vlookup相结合,那么语法应该类似于

代码语言:javascript
复制
=IF(payment = "Cash", vlookup(system size ,data table,cash price),vlookup(system size,datatable,finance price)

如果你有超过两到三个价格水平,如果声明将是笨拙的,而带有索引/匹配的vlookup将是一个更好的方法。

数据可 表,其中我要填充数据。

票数 1
EN

Stack Overflow用户

发布于 2018-05-02 15:51:25

我看过屏幕截图,但由于它们没有显示列字母和行号,所以很难提供确切的语法,但它应该看起来有点像附带的屏幕快照--您需要调整引用以反映工作表的布局,并对数据表使用绝对($)引用,这样如果需要将公式复制到列中,引用就不会改变。(如果表位于不同的工作表上,则语法为“工作表名称”!D2)

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/50097378

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档